My parents were just in Palm Springs for vacation last week, so I researched which courses were in great shape during their stay. If you are into well maintained courses, I highly recommend playing Classic Club, Desert Willow (play Firecliff Course, Mountain View course recently finished maintenance and may not be quite peak form), and La Quinta Mountain and Dunes courses. The parents played all three courses and confirmed all were in pristine shape. You’ll also be happy to hear that Stadium is in tremendous shape right now. The parents also played Stadium, and said Stadium was probably in the best shape of the bunch and was also the hardest course during their trip with La Quinta Mountain coming in 2nd on the difficulty scale.

Have fun on your trip, Palm Springs is awesome for winter golf!
